Persian miniature painting of children in school with their teacher engaging in normal school activities of their day and time like kids do everyday. The painting illustrates the site where Laila and Majnun fall in love

Persian miniature painting of children in school with their teacher engaging in normal school activities of their day and time like kids do everyday. The painting illustrates the site where Laila and Majnun fall in love

Persian, made in Shiraz, Iran
Laila and Majnun at School, ca. 1570
From a copy of the manuscript Khamsa (Quintet) by the poet Nizami (1141-1209)
Opaque watercolor and gold on paper

Jan. 18, 1968: Eartha Kitt Spoke Truth at the White House When asked at a White House luncheon about β€œjuvenile delinquency,” Eartha Kitt responded by talking about the root causes of rebellion, including the Vietnam War and the draft.

Already under CIA observiation for her community activism, Eartha Kitt was blacklisted in the U.S. for nearly a decade (1968–1978) after publicly criticizing the Vietnam War at a 1968 White House luncheon hosted by Lady Bird Johnson.

Kitt was forced to work in Europe and Asia during that time.

In a conversation between June Jordan and Angela Y. Davis, published in 1990, Jordan said she was concerned about how much despair there is cuz people often take it out on themselves.

She said she wanted a return to rage, where it’s taken out on the system.
